Marti Jett, PhD, is Chief, Department of Molecular Pathology at the Walter Reed Army Institute of Research (WRAIR) in Silver Spring, MD. She is also adjunct professor in the Department of Chemistry at Georgetown University and has a similar association with Howard University Cancer Center. She is the co-director of student internship programs at WRAIR (~300 students per year at various levels of education). She has served on NIH grant review committees, and SBIR evaluation committees. Her research on host gene expression to infectious diseases and biological threat pathogenic agents is funded by DTRA, DARPA, DoD and NIH.
